Analysis
Tanzania, United Republic of recorded 0.0157 current US$ for nonrenewable natural capital per capita, metals and minerals: bauxite in 2020.
The figure is down 68.3% on the previous year and down 87.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, nonrenewable natural capital per capita, metals and minerals: bauxite in Tanzania, United Republic of peaked at 0.2056 current US$ in 2009 and was at its lowest, 0.0004 current US$, in 2016.
Tanzania, United Republic of ranks 28th of 32 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
